What is Grsec in Linux?

Grsecurity is a set of patches for the Linux kernel which emphasize security enhancements. The patches are typically used by computer systems which accept remote connections from untrusted locations, such as web servers and systems offering shell access to its users.

What is SELinux used for?

Security-Enhanced Linux (SELinux) is a security architecture for Linux® systems that allows administrators to have more control over who can access the system. It was originally developed by the United States National Security Agency (NSA) as a series of patches to the Linux kernel using Linux Security Modules (LSM).

What is pax Linux?

pax stands for portable archive interchange. The pax command extracts and writes member files of archive files; writes lists of the member files of archives; and copies directory hierarchies. What does per pax mean?

Pax means persons dining in the establishment. Per pax therefore is per person. It could be used in the following manner: rate per pax, portion per pax and so forth.

Who runs pax?

The Penny Arcade eXpo (PAX) is a series of gaming festivals held in Seattle, Boston, Melbourne and San Antonio. PAX was created in 2004 by Jerry Holkins and Mike Krahulik, the authors of the Penny Arcade webcomic.

Why do people use pax?

PAX is an abbreviation for passengers. So a plane carrying 300 pax has 300 passengers onboard. The abbreviation carried across to hotels, events, etc due to its convenient shorthand for referencing the head count involved.
